The new ASTM standard for scratch adhesion testing, ASTM C1624, covers the
determination of the adhesion strength and failure modes of hard, thin ceramic
coatings on metal or ceramic substrates. Scratch testers can be used for
industrial quality control as well as scientific research. They should allow
both lightly skilled operators and more experienced personnel to use the
instrument to characterize the mechanical properties of Physical Vapor
Deposition (PVD) or Chemical Vapor Deposition (CVD) coatings.
Ductility is defined as the
ability of a material to deform plastically before fracturing. Its measurement
is of interest to those conducting metal forming processes, to designers of
machines and structures, and to those responsible for assessing the quality of
a material as it is being produced.
Industrial borescopes generally fall into two categories: rigid borescopes and flexibleborescopes, also known as fiberscopes. The type of borescope employed is contingenton the application. These devices are used in a number of industries to attainquality assurance, enabling inspection for manufacturing defects withoutnecessitating part destruction. They also are used in equipment maintenance programs,eliminating the need for teardowns when checking for defects.

ROCHESTER, NY-Carestream Health Inc. announces that Eastman Kodak Co.'s
former nondestructive testing group is officially operating as part of
Carestream Health. Last January, Onex Corp. announced its intentions to acquire
Kodak’s Health Group, which included the Nondestructive Testing business, a
maker of film and digital imaging solutions for the industrial radiography
market. Now that the purchase is complete, the Health Group is doing business
as Carestream Health.
